Proceedings for the 7th Annual Environmental and Occupational Health Technical Symposium 2012: Regulating Environmental Pollutants: Perchlorates and Other Thyroid-Active Chemicals

The technical symposium, Regulating Environmental Pollutants: Perchlorates and other Thyroid-active Chemicals, was developed to address the issue of the increasing exposure of humans in industrialized nations to a class of chemicals called endocrine disruptors. The symposium brought together professionals, academics and policy experts to discuss the health consequences to exposure to thyroid-active chemicals in the environment. Chemicals with effects on the thyroid axis are becoming ubiquitous in urban environments, and they have health impacts at every phase of life, from brain development to the development of chronic diseases later in life.
